The value of the graph, which represents the velocity, is increasing for the entire motion shown, but the amount of increase per second is getting smaller. for the first 4.5 seconds, the speed increased from 0 m s to about 5 m s, but for the second 4.5 seconds, the speed increased from 5 m s to only about 7 m s. example 2: go kart acceleration. Just like we could define a linear equation for the motion in a position vs. time graph, we can also define one for a velocity vs. time graph. as we said, the slope equals the acceleration, a. and in this graph, the y intercept is v0. thus, v = v 0 a t . but what if the velocity is not constant? let’s look back at our jet car example. The shapes of the velocity vs. time graphs for these two basic types of motion constant velocity motion and accelerated motion (i.e., changing velocity) reveal an important principle. the principle is that the slope of the line on a velocity time graph reveals useful information about the acceleration of the object.

The area under a velocity time graph gives the displacement. the velocity time and acceleration time graphs for common motions are shown below. for the constant positive velocity graphs and the.
